ABSTRACT:
An asynchronous static random access memory device has a bit line pair associated with a column of memory cells for writing a data bit in a flip-flop circuit of a memory cell in the form of potential difference between a pair of memory nodes and a signal bit line also associated with the column of memory cells for reading out the data bit from the flip flop in the form of high or low potential level, and a discharging transistor is gated by one of the memory nodes for producing the high or low voltage level on the single bit line; as a result, the total number of bit lines are decreased, and the flip flop circuit is expected to drive a small amount of current.
